Definition of Market:



The DSL Modem market comprises the production, distribution, and sale of devices designed to modulate and demodulate digital data signals over existing copper telephone lines, providing broadband internet access. The market includes various types of DSL modems, each categorized by their data transmission speed and compatibility with different DSL technologies. Key components include the modem chipsets (responsible for digital signal processing), analog front-end circuits, power supplies, and the physical casing. Services associated with the market encompass the installation, configuration, and maintenance of DSL modems by internet service providers (ISPs). The term DSL refers to Digital Subscriber Line, a family of technologies that utilizes existing telephone lines to transmit data at higher rates than traditional voice-grade modems. ADSL (Asymmetric Digital Subscriber Line) is a widely used variation, characterized by faster downstream (internet to user) speeds compared to upstream (user to internet) speeds. ADSL2+, ADSL2, and VDSL (Very-high-bitrate Digital Subscriber Line) represent subsequent enhancements, offering progressively faster speeds. G.fast is a newer technology that can deliver significantly higher speeds over shorter distances on existing copper infrastructure. Key terms associated with the market include: Data Rate: The speed at which data is transmitted (measured in bits per second or kbps/Mbps). SNR Margin: A measure of the signal-to-noise ratio, indicating the quality of the DSL connection. Line Attenuation: The weakening of the signal as it travels over the copper line. Reach: The maximum distance a DSL signal can effectively travel. Vectoring: A technology that minimizes interference between DSL lines, improving performance. Understanding these terms is crucial for comprehending the technical aspects and performance capabilities of different DSL modem models.

Market Challenges:



The DSL Modem market faces numerous challenges that impact its growth trajectory. A significant hurdle is the intense competition from higher-bandwidth technologies like fiber optics and cable internet. These alternatives offer significantly faster download and upload speeds, making DSL a less attractive option for users who demand high-speed connectivity, particularly for bandwidth-intensive activities like streaming high-definition video or online gaming. Furthermore, the geographical limitations of DSL are a major constraint. Performance is heavily dependent on the distance between the users location and the central office. Longer distances lead to signal attenuation, resulting in slower speeds and unreliable connections. This significantly limits the markets reach, particularly in rural or sparsely populated areas. Technological advancements, while offering improvements to DSL performance, come with costs. Implementing technologies like vectoring requires upgrades to existing infrastructure, representing a significant investment for ISPs. This can be a deterrent, especially in regions with limited resources. Moreover, the market is vulnerable to the evolving consumer demands. As the reliance on internet-based services increases, consumer expectations for speed and reliability are continuously rising. The relatively slower speeds of DSL, even with advancements, may not meet these expectations, leading users to opt for faster alternatives. Finally, the markets future is also impacted by the overall trend of the telecom industry moving towards fiber-based networks. This large-scale shift toward fiber optics could eventually marginalize the DSL modem market, limiting its long-term growth potential.

Market Regional Analysis:



The DSL Modem market exhibits regional variations in growth and adoption. Developed nations with extensive fiber optic infrastructure show slower growth or even decline in DSL modem usage as consumers upgrade to higher-speed alternatives. However, developing countries and regions with limited fiber optic reach experience significant growth potential for DSL modems due to their affordability and the availability of existing copper infrastructure. Regions with substantial government investments in rural broadband expansion also exhibit higher growth rates. North America and Europe, with advanced broadband infrastructure, are projected to witness slower growth. However, certain rural areas within these regions could still see growth. In contrast, Asia-Pacific, Latin America, and Africa present significant growth potential due to increasing internet penetration and expanding telecom infrastructure development. These regions offer a vast untapped market for DSL modems, especially in underserved rural areas. The specific growth rate within each region depends on various factors, including government policies promoting digital inclusion, the pace of fiber optic deployment, and the overall economic development of the region. Furthermore, the regulatory environment plays a crucial role in shaping market dynamics. Favorable regulations that encourage investment in broadband infrastructure, including DSL, can boost market growth. Conversely, stringent regulations or limitations on access to infrastructure can hinder market expansion.
